What was the motive behind the Japanese attack on pearl harbor? Explain in one sentence

1 answer

The Japanese attack on Pearl Harbor was motivated by their desire to neutralize the United States Pacific Fleet and prevent American interference in Japan's expansion in Southeast Asia.
